Spring Repair
Torsion spring failure is the single most common reason Jacksonville homeowners call us, and Jacksonville’s environment is the reason why. Uncoated steel springs in beachside zip codes like 32233 (Atlantic Beach) and 32266 (Neptune Beach) routinely fail in three to five years — less than half the seven-to-ten-year lifespan you’d expect in a dry inland market. We stock galvanized and stainless spring options specifically for coastal and near-coastal Jacksonville homes, and we’ll show you the difference in corrosion resistance on the spot. Cable Repair
Lift cables work in tandem with your springs, and they’re subject to the same salt-air and humidity stress that shortens the life of every metal component on a Jacksonville door. A frayed or snapped cable will cause the door to drop unevenly — sometimes dramatically — and attempting to manually force the door when a cable has failed can bend the tracks or damage the opener. Common Garage Door Repair Problems We See in Jacksonville Homes
- Corroded or snapped torsion springs: The combination of Atlantic salt air and St. Johns River basin humidity means Jacksonville springs — especially uncoated steel — corrode from the inside of the coil outward, making visual inspection unreliable. By the time a spring looks bad on the outside, it’s often already structurally compromised. We recommend galvanized or stainless upgrades for any home within fifteen miles of the coastline.
- Worn-out builder-spec openers on aging suburban doors: The enormous swath of two-car-garage homes built across Southside and Mandarin between 1985 and 2005 means a significant percentage of Jacksonville’s housing stock is now running 20-to-30-year-old chain-drive openers that were never designed to last this long. Motor capacitors fail, drive gears strip, and logic boards corrupt — all common calls on this generation of hardware.
- Wind-load compliance gaps on older doors: Duval County’s coastal wind-exposure designation under the Florida Building Code requires hurricane-rated doors at specific design wind speeds. Doors installed before stricter post-Andrew code cycles may lack the required reinforcement, and a failed door during a named storm can create both structural and insurance claim problems for the homeowner.
- Bottom-seal and panel rust at the seam line: Year-round high humidity causes rust to form first at the horizontal seam between the bottom panel and the floor seal, where moisture wicks in and sits. In neighborhoods like Atlantic Beach and along the Intracoastal, we see this on doors that are otherwise structurally sound — often a targeted panel replacement and seal upgrade adds years to an otherwise serviceable door.
